Output 750667b2d5317ea07ebaece70ce52c943e1fa19d2c645f20ea6835c1dc05b8d1:24

value
62869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b6ad4b15aa2fa7b08c859af9fb3ef389f82b635 OP_EQUALVERIFY OP_CHECKSIG
address
14xa2z8WJr7kMngaXcGc4Whn7UXriNoGND
transaction
750667b2d5317ea07ebaece70ce52c943e1fa19d2c645f20ea6835c1dc05b8d1
spent
true